Output dd620470504db718e82ca2dd77939656000c6d43b4c7b5333d56d7d705da733f:0

value
115599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7509d58db2819cd2eeba7ab59d185b70b39baa46 OP_EQUAL
address
3CMrmHAzJDrxqLs1ffs4dCqeL5SD22cwD5
transaction
dd620470504db718e82ca2dd77939656000c6d43b4c7b5333d56d7d705da733f
spent
true